An ALASKAN girl has revealed she saves a bunch of cash by hardly ever going grocery buying.

Mercedes O’Leary, of Homer, Alaska, lives roughly a five-hour drive from the closest Costco within the state.

1

An Alaskan girl, not pictured, has revealed how she saves cash on groceriesCredit score: Getty

She just lately took to the running a blog platform Medium to share that she solely goes grocery buying until she actually wants one thing.

“Anytime I’m in Anchorage, the large metropolis in Alaska and a five-hour drive from the place I reside, I fill up on as a lot as doable at Costco,” Mercedes explains. “I freeze bread, milk, and lunch meats. I pour 25 lbs of flour into buckets.”

Mercedes additionally urges her kids to chorus from consuming any “particular snacks” too quick as she solely takes journeys to Costco each few months.

“I don’t go to the grocery retailer till I completely need to,” she provides.

“I attempt to eat by way of what now we have and delay going to the grocery retailer till we want one thing necessary, like espresso creamer, rest room paper, or lettuce,” Mercedes says. “Every part else can normally wait.”

And for these instances Mercedes truly makes the prolonged drive to Cosco, she spends at the least $200.

Throughout the days main as much as the buying journey, Mercedes says she appears for what hasn’t been eaten.

“I discover a bag of frozen broccoli within the backside of the freezer that I pair with the contemporary fish we caught. I take the leftover broccoli and minimize it up finely and put it in couscous the following evening,” the mother says.

“I consistently re-envision final evening’s dinner into tonight’s dinner. Or I merely microwave leftovers.”

In Mercedes’ eyes, when her household would not eat their leftovers, they’re losing their mone and the earth’s sources.

“We’re additionally losing MY TIME,” she concludes.

One other method she saves cash is by fishing for meals. Earlier this summer season, Mercedes went salmon fishing and cleaned the fish themselves afterward.

She writes: “My husband gutted and filleted, I eliminated the fish collars from the heads to barbecue for dinner that evening, and my oldest daughter used a spoon to scrape any remaining meat from the ribs to make into salmon burgers.

“(My youthful daughter busied herself with feeding seagulls the scraps when nobody was wanting.)

“We strive to not waste something from the fish.”

Mercedes and her household eat salmon all winter lengthy till they get bored with consuming it and study new methods to arrange it, like in pot pie, enchiladas, or chowder.
